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you want and why. Are you here to meet people casually, practice conversation skills, or look for a long-term partner? Write down one or two clear intentions and use them to guide who you message and how you spend your time on Mingle2.
Pace conversations to protect your energy. Aim for steady progress instead of fast escalation. Move from profile to messaging to a short phone call or video chat when you both show consistent interest. If a chat drains you or stalls for several days, give it a pause rather than doubling down out of obligation.
Keep expectations realistic. Not every match will click, and that’s normal. Treat each interaction as information: what you liked, what felt off, and what to try differently next time. This mindset turns disappointment into small lessons instead of blows to your confidence.
Notice small signs of progress. Look for improvements like clearer profiles, more selective swipes, conversations that last longer, or feeling calm about asking for plans. These are meaningful wins even if they don’t yet lead to a date.
Choose matches thoughtfully, not by numbers. Instead of chasing many casual connections, focus on profiles that align with your intentions and spark genuine curiosity. Ask a few specific questions early to see if values and priorities match—this saves time and reduces repeated disappointment.
Set boundaries that keep you steady. Decide how much time and emotional energy you will spend each day or week, and stick to it. Use simple rules like limiting app checks, avoiding late-night doom-scrolling, and taking breaks after a string of bad conversations.
Finally, be kind to yourself. Dating has ups and downs. When you feel rejected or invisible, remind yourself that your worth isn’t defined by messages, and that steady, intentional steps on Mingle2 will rebuild confidence over time.
